What Should You Consider When Choosing a Cheap Electric Scooter?

When choosing a cheap electric scooter, several important factors should be considered to ensure you get the best value for your money.

  • Battery Life: The battery life is crucial as it determines how far you can travel on a single charge. Look for scooters with long-lasting batteries that offer at least 15-20 miles of range, which is suitable for daily commuting.
  • Weight and Portability: The weight of the scooter impacts its portability, especially if you need to carry it on public transport or store it in a small space. Lightweight models are easier to handle, but make sure they are still sturdy and stable.
  • Motor Power: The motor power affects the scooter’s speed and ability to handle inclines. A motor with at least 250W is generally suitable for urban commuting, while higher wattage is better for steep hills or heavier riders.
  • Build Quality and Materials: The build quality influences the scooter’s durability and safety. Look for scooters made from high-quality materials, like aluminum, which provide a good balance of weight and strength.
  • Braking System: A reliable braking system is essential for safety. Consider scooters with dual braking systems, such as electronic and disc brakes, which offer better stopping power and control.
  • Wheels and Suspension: The size and type of wheels affect ride comfort and stability. Larger wheels and good suspension help absorb shocks from bumps and potholes, making your ride smoother.
  • Additional Features: Look for features that enhance usability, such as LED lights for visibility at night, a digital display for speed and battery status, and foldable designs for easy storage. These features can significantly improve your overall riding experience.

How Do You Ensure Safety While Using a Cheap Electric Scooter?

Ensuring safety while using a cheap electric scooter involves several important practices and considerations to minimize risks and enhance your riding experience.

  • Wear a Helmet: Always wear a properly fitted helmet to protect your head in case of an accident. A helmet can significantly reduce the risk of head injuries, which are common in falls or collisions.
  • Check the Scooter Before Use: Inspect the scooter for any visible damages or mechanical issues, such as tire pressure, brake functionality, and battery charge. Regular maintenance can prevent malfunctions that could lead to accidents.
  • Follow Traffic Rules: Adhere to local traffic laws and regulations while riding. This includes obeying speed limits, using bike lanes where available, and signaling turns, which helps ensure your safety and that of others on the road.
  • Be Aware of Your Surroundings: Stay alert and be mindful of pedestrians, vehicles, and other obstacles. Being aware of your environment allows you to react quickly to unexpected situations, reducing the risk of accidents.
  • Use Proper Lighting: Equip your scooter with front and rear lights, especially if you plan to ride at night. Good visibility is crucial for both you and other road users to see each other, which enhances safety during low-light conditions.
  • Avoid Riding on Uneven Surfaces: Stick to smooth, even surfaces and avoid potholes, gravel, or wet areas that could cause you to lose control. Riding on unstable terrain increases the likelihood of crashes or falls.
  • Limit Speed: Keep your speed within a safe range, especially when navigating crowded areas or sharp turns. A slower speed gives you more time to react to potential hazards and helps maintain better control of the scooter.
  • Wear Protective Gear: In addition to a helmet, consider wearing knee and elbow pads, as well as wrist guards. These protective items can help minimize injuries in case of falls or collisions.
  • Practice Before Riding in Traffic: If you’re new to electric scooters, take some time to practice riding in a safe area before venturing into busy streets. Familiarizing yourself with the scooter’s handling and braking can boost your confidence and safety.

What Safety Features Should You Look for in a Budget Scooter?

When searching for the best cheap electric scooter, it’s essential to consider various safety features that ensure a secure riding experience.

  • Braking System: A reliable braking system is crucial for safety, with options including disc brakes, drum brakes, or electric brakes. Disc brakes provide superior stopping power and are more effective in wet conditions, while electric brakes can offer smoother and quieter stopping.
  • Lights and Reflectors: Visibility is key to safe riding, so look for scooters that come equipped with front and rear lights, as well as reflectors. These features enhance your visibility to others, especially in low-light conditions, reducing the risk of accidents.
  • Tires: The type and quality of tires can significantly affect stability and traction. Pneumatic (air-filled) tires offer better shock absorption and grip on uneven surfaces, while solid tires are maintenance-free but may not provide the same level of comfort.
  • Frame Construction: A sturdy and durable frame helps ensure the scooter can withstand the rigors of daily use. Look for scooters made from high-quality materials like aluminum or steel, which can provide better support and longevity.
  • Speed Limiter: A speed limiter can be a valuable safety feature, particularly for inexperienced riders. It helps prevent speeding beyond a certain threshold, allowing riders to maintain better control and reduce the risk of accidents.
  • Kickstand Stability: A robust kickstand is important for safely parking the scooter when not in use. A stable kickstand prevents the scooter from tipping over and causing damage or injury.
  • Weight Capacity: Ensure the scooter has an appropriate weight capacity that suits your needs. Exceeding the weight limit can compromise the scooter’s performance and safety, making it difficult to control and increasing the risk of accidents.

How Can You Maintain Your Cheap Electric Scooter for Optimal Performance?

To maintain your cheap electric scooter for optimal performance, consider the following key practices:

  • Regularly Check Tire Pressure: Maintaining the correct tire pressure is crucial for ensuring a smooth ride and prolonging tire life. Under-inflated tires can lead to increased rolling resistance, reducing battery efficiency and overall performance.
  • Keep the Battery Charged: Regularly charge your scooter’s battery to keep it in good condition and extend its lifespan. Avoid letting the battery completely deplete, as this can lead to decreased performance and may damage the battery over time.
  • Clean the Scooter: Regular cleaning helps prevent dirt and grime from accumulating, which can affect the scooter’s components. Pay special attention to the wheels, brakes, and electrical connections to ensure everything functions properly.
  • Inspect Brakes Regularly: Check your brakes for wear and tear to ensure they are functioning effectively. Properly maintained brakes are essential for safety and can prevent accidents or further damage to the scooter.
  • Lubricate Moving Parts: Regularly lubricating parts such as the folding mechanism, wheels, and brakes can greatly enhance performance. This reduces friction and wear, leading to a smoother ride and extending the life of your scooter.
  • Store Properly: When not in use, store your scooter in a cool, dry place to protect it from extreme temperatures and moisture. Proper storage can prevent rust and other damage, keeping your scooter in optimal condition.
  • Check Electrical Connections: Periodically inspecting the electrical components and connections can help identify potential issues early. Ensuring that all connections are secure can prevent performance problems and extend the life of your electric scooter.
